WebPrimary biliary cholangitis (formerly, primary biliary cirrhosis) is an immune-mediated process resulting in bile duct injury. Patients usually present with a positive antimitochondrial antibody (AMA) test and elevated alkaline phosphatase. Most patients with primary biliary cholangitis are women. WebKey Points. Fever, jaundice, and abdominal pain suggest acute cholangitis, which when severe has 20-30% mortality. Most common causes are stones, malignancy, or benign strictures. Involve GI early: urgent or semi-urgent ERCP is indicated for clinical acute cholangitis. Elective cholecystectomy is indicated for cholangitis due to gallstones ... WebPrimary sclerosing cholangitis (PSC), a condition in which inflammation of the bile ducts (cholangitis) leads to the formation of scar tissue (sclerosis). People with PSC have an increased risk of bile duct cancer. The cause of the inflammation is not usually known. WebJul 26, 2024 · The most common causes are gallstones , ERCP (iatrogenic), and cholangiocarcinoma. Rarer causes include pancreatitis, primary sclerosing cholangitis, ischaemic cholangiopathy, and parasitic infections. The most common infective organisms implicated in cholangitis are Escherichia Coli (27%), Klebsiella species (16%), and …

WebApr 27, 2024 · Severe acute cholangitis may cause septic shock, acute kidney injury and cardiovascular, neurological, respiratory, renal, hepatic and/or haematological dysfunction. Patients treated with percutaneous or endoscopic drainage can develop intra-abdominal or percutaneous bleeding, sepsis, fistulae and bile leakage.
